Method for self-synchronization of configurable elements of...

G - Physics – 06 – F

Patent

Rate now

  [ 0.00 ] – not rated yet Voters 0   Comments 0

Details

G06F 15/78 (2006.01)

Patent

CA 2279917

The invention relates to a method for synchronization and reconfiguration of configurable elements in components with two-dimensional or multidimensional programmable cell structure (DFP, FPGA, DPGA, RAW machine) as well as to the control of conditioned branches in common microprocessors, digital signal processors and microcontrollers. According to said method, synchronization signals are generated during processing within the data flow by the elements that are to be processed and configured by means of comparisons, algebraic signs, transmission of arithmetic operations, error status or the like, and are sent to additional elements for synchronization via the data bus. Configuration words within a configurable element are generated from the data flow on the basis of corresponding commands and communicated, along with the address of the register to be picked up, to a further configurable element via the data bus, wherein said element is thus (re)configured without the influence of an external load logic. A valid configuration of the configurable elements from a plurality of configurations or a valid command from multiple possible commands of an arithmetic processing unit is then selected during running time on the basis of synchronization signals.

L'invention concerne un procédé servant à synchroniser et à reconfigurer des éléments configurables dans des modules programmables comportant une structure cellulaire programmable bidimensionnelle ou multidimensionnelle (DFP, FPGA, DPGA, machines à présentation brute), ainsi qu'à commander des branchements conditionnels dans des microprocesseurs, processeurs de signaux numériques et microcontrôleurs communs. Selon ce procédé, des signaux de synchronisation sont générés pendant le traitement à l'intérieur d'un flux de données par les éléments configurables à traiter, au moyen de comparaisons, signes algébriques, reports d'opérations arithmétiques, états d'erreur et similaires, puis envoyés à d'autres éléments pour synchronisation, par l'intermédiaire du bus de données. Des mots de configuration sont générés à partir du flux de données au moyen d'instructions correspondantes, à l'intérieur d'un élément configurable, puis sont transmis par l'intermédiaire du bus de données avec l'adresse du registre à adresser, à un autre élément configurable, ce dernier étant ainsi (re)configuré sans l'influence d'une logique de chargement externe. Une configuration valable des éléments configurables est sélectionnée à partir d'une pluralité de configuration, ou bien une instruction valable est sélectionnée à partir d'une pluralité d'instructions possibles d'une unité arithmétique, pendant la durée d'exécution sur la base des signaux de synchronisation.

LandOfFree

Say what you really think

Search LandOfFree.com for Canadian inventors and patents. Rate them and share your experience with other people.

Rating

Method for self-synchronization of configurable elements of... does not yet have a rating. At this time, there are no reviews or comments for this patent.

If you have personal experience with Method for self-synchronization of configurable elements of..., we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Method for self-synchronization of configurable elements of... will most certainly appreciate the feedback.

Rate now

     

Profile ID: LFCA-PAI-O-1708955

  Search
All data on this website is collected from public sources. Our data reflects the most accurate information available at the time of publication.